Just spent a week there in September. Loved it. Small hill top village with a lot of character. Be sure to walk the entire village. Their is a tourist office on the top of the hill next to the castle. There is also a library in town that was very helpful although they don't speak English. Don't let that brother you they can help with maps and such. Our favorite restaurant in town was Trattoria Da Pallino. Try the Wild Boar you will not be disappointed. In town there is a local food market (CO-OP) that you should use for treats and such. The best wine we had while we stayed there was purchased at the market and by far the cheapest. It was a local vineyard. If you go to Sienna, driving is the only practical way. It is a beautiful place not to be missed. Also, if you go to Florence, I would suggest you take a train from Orvieta to Florence. Take the IC (intercity) train and go first class. Very relaxing and no parking problems. Trains are clean and comfortable. Buy your tickets to museums and such on line. Same time on lines although November may be all right. We went to Porta Santo Stefano for the day. Very pretty. If you would like to see a vineyard and have lunch, I would suggest Orbettello. I dont remember the name of the vineyard but it began with a "P" and outside the entrance there were a stack of vine barrels in the shape of a "P". Ask a local. This vineyard also has acres of olive trees. Please go to Pitigliano which is very close. Don't forget your camera and take pictures from outside the town both at day and night. Go in the afternoon and stay for dinner. You will not be disappoint. I believe they call this the "city of lights". Get out and explore, so much to see and enjoy. I hope you don't mind the challenge of driving around sharp turns and narrow roads. There is no way around it. Enjoy!!
